Transaction 4cc38dd629b50f7b365ab9164e16919498b06feb5a33a77c52bd4f24bbf21141

2 Input
2 Outputs
  • 4cc38dd629b50f7b365ab9164e16919498b06feb5a33a77c52bd4f24bbf21141:0
  • value  13163277
    address  tb1q4y2jrm0zxp3j6fdjw35jt8vpf53u8mhsejllr5vmxerhpyg7pywsww5ppw
  • 4cc38dd629b50f7b365ab9164e16919498b06feb5a33a77c52bd4f24bbf21141:1
  • value  609
    address  2MuUvUmTA7oK19GZCiZRfh7VJy8meWMVpJ3